Key Changes and Why:

  1. FOR IMMEDIATE RELEASE: Standard header indicating the news is available for publication immediately.
  2. Headline: Concise, attention-grabbing summary of the main news.
  3. Dateline: City, State, and Date, indicating where and when the release originates.
  4. Lead Paragraph (First Paragraph): Summarizes the most important information (Who, What, When, Where, Why/How) upfront.
  5. Body Paragraphs: Expand on the details, provide context, and explain the significance.
  6. Quote: Essential for adding a human element, credibility, and expressing enthusiasm from a key representative.
  7. Boilerplate: A brief “About Us” section for the organization issuing the release.
  8. Media Contact: Clear information for journalists to get more details.
  9. ### END ###: Standard closing to signify the end of the press release.
  10. Tone: Formal, objective, and focuses on newsworthy information rather than explaining concepts.

Spreading the Word: What’s a Press Release?

So, if a new, amazing treehouse hotel opens in Oregon, how do people find out about it? How does the news get shared with lots of people all at once? That’s where something called a **Press Release** comes in!

A press release is like an official announcement that a business or organization sends out to news reporters, newspapers, magazines, and websites. It’s a formal way to share important news, like the grand opening of a new hotel, a special event, or a new product. The goal is to get journalists to write a story about the news, which helps tell even more people about it!

Press Release Q&A: Unpacking the News

Let’s answer some common questions about press releases:

Q: Who writes a press release?

A: Usually, a company or organization’s marketing team, public relations (PR) staff, or a specialized agency writes press releases. They know how to write in a way that catches the attention of journalists and clearly explains the important news.

Q: What kind of news goes into a press release?

A: Any significant news that a company wants to share with the public can be in a press release. This could include a new business opening (like those **Oregon Treehouse Hotels**!), a major award, a big charity event, a new invention, or even an important change in the company.

Q: Where do press releases go after they are written?

A: They are sent directly to journalists, editors, and media outlets. Often, they are also put on special websites called “wire services” that distribute news to many different media contacts at once. Some companies also post them on their own websites.

Q: Why is it called a “press” release?

A: In the past, news was mostly spread through newspapers, which were often called “the press.” So, a “press release” meant releasing information to the newspapers (and now, all kinds of news media) so they could report on it.
